Git中smart Checkout與force checkout的區(qū)別及說明
smart Checkout與force checkout的區(qū)別
在使用git進(jìn)行代碼版本管理的時(shí)候,當(dāng)我們切換分支的時(shí)候
常常會遇到這樣的問題

這是因?yàn)樵赿evelop分支修改了代碼,但是沒有commit,所以在切換到其他分支的時(shí)候回彈出這個(gè)窗口.
我們改怎么做呢?
smart checkout就會把沖突的這部分內(nèi)容帶到目的分支(如果你沒有點(diǎn)進(jìn)窗口的那些文件處理沖突的話)force checkout就不會把沖突的這部分內(nèi)容帶到目的分支,但是你在當(dāng)前分支修改的所有內(nèi)容就會被刪除,就算你再切回來也找不到了,所以需要慎重哦
don`t checkout 當(dāng)然是不切分支,繼續(xù)留在當(dāng)前分支了
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
回車和換行有什么區(qū)別?我們平時(shí)按下的Enter鍵是回車還是換行
如果用過機(jī)械打字機(jī),就知道回車和換行的區(qū)別了。換行就是把滾筒卷一格,不改變水平位置?;剀嚲褪前阉轿恢脧?fù)位,不卷動滾筒2011-03-03
VSCode實(shí)現(xiàn)文件嵌套功能的完全指南
你是否厭倦了在VSCode中面對滿屏的配置文件、測試文件或編譯產(chǎn)物?是否曾因查找關(guān)聯(lián)文件而頻繁滾動資源管理器?**文件嵌套(File?Nesting)功能正是解決這一痛點(diǎn)的利器!本文將手把手教你如何通過VSCode的虛擬路徑管理技術(shù),需要的朋友可以參考下2025-04-04
Web 設(shè)計(jì)與開發(fā)者必須知道的 15 個(gè)站點(diǎn)
今天讀到一篇文章,介紹了15個(gè)對 Web 設(shè)計(jì)與開發(fā)師極端有用的站點(diǎn),里面有不少也是我們一直在使用的,也許對很多人都有用,翻譯出來以餉同仁。2009-08-08
Jenkins集成Gitlab實(shí)現(xiàn)自動化部署的全過程記錄
因?yàn)橹行凸静豢赡芘渲眠\(yùn)維開發(fā),而開發(fā)只管開發(fā)的,所以運(yùn)維只能是通過使用開源工具的方式來搭建自動化部署系統(tǒng),下面這篇文章主要給大家介紹了關(guān)于Jenkins集成Gitlab實(shí)現(xiàn)自動化部署的相關(guān)資料,需要的朋友可以參考下2022-04-04
訪客站點(diǎn)停留時(shí)間和頁面停留時(shí)間的實(shí)現(xiàn)方案
這篇文章主要介紹了訪客站點(diǎn)停留時(shí)間和頁面停留時(shí)間的實(shí)現(xiàn)方案,需要的朋友可以參考下2015-01-01
gVim, gVim Easy, gVim Read-only 的簡單區(qū)別
今天打算好好學(xué)習(xí)一下python,買了一本書看了介紹無語了,gVim, gVim Diff, gVim Easy, gVim Read-only 的簡單區(qū)別,需要的朋友可以參考下2016-01-01

